Here is why downloading a Spine Pro crack is a bad move for your project and your hardware, along with better ways to get your hands on the software. The Hidden Risks of Cracked Software
Malware and Security Threats: Sites offering "cracks" are notorious for bundling files with spyware, ransomware, or keyloggers. One "free" download could compromise your passwords and personal data.
No Access to Updates: Spine is updated frequently. A cracked version won't receive the latest performance patches or the new features added in version 4.1+, leaving you with a buggy, outdated tool.
Broken Features: Esoteric Software (the developers of Spine) uses sophisticated licensing checks. Cracks often break the software’s ability to export files correctly or use specific runtimes, making your work unusable in actual game engines like Unity or Godot.
Legal & Professional Risk: Using pirated software in a professional portfolio or a commercial game can lead to legal action and can damage your reputation within the indie dev community. Better Alternatives
If you aren't ready to drop the cash for a full license, try these legitimate paths:
Spine Trial: You can download the Spine Trial for free. It includes all the Pro features so you can learn the workflow and animate to your heart's content—you just can't save or export your projects.
Spine Essential: If you don't need advanced features like Meshes or Inverse Kinematics (IK) yet, the Essential version is significantly more affordable than Pro.
Free Alternatives: If your budget is zero, check out open-source tools like DragonBones or Enve. They offer skeletal animation features without the price tag.

Searching for a "crack" for Spine Pro 4.1 is not recommended, as these files often contain malware and lack critical runtime support needed for game development. The actual
update (released July 2022) introduced several significant legitimate features to the 2D skeletal animation software: Key Features of Spine 4.1 Curves View
: Reintroduces a version of the pre-4.0 graph view, showing each curve as a relative difference to the next key's value for faster individual curve adjustments. Enhanced Export Capabilities
: Vastly improved options for exporting animation data, images, and video formats. Improved Weight Tools
: More powerful tools for mesh skinning and refining how bones influence different parts of an image. Frame-by-Frame Animations
: New workflows that make it easier to mix traditional frame-by-frame techniques with skeletal animation. Godot Engine Support
: Official runtime support was added for the Godot game toolkit. Performance Improvements
: A completely revised launcher for faster startup and better update management. Safe Alternatives Spine Free Trial : You can download the official Spine Trial
to test all Professional features, though it does not allow for saving or exporting projects. Legitimate License : The full version is available for purchase at Esoteric Software
, providing access to regular updates and secure runtime libraries for your game engine. Spine 2D Tips & Tricks | What's new in 4.1 version
While searching for a "Spine Pro 4.1 crack" might seem like a quick fix, it often leads to significant risks—from malware to broken exports—that can sabotage your animation projects. Instead, Why Avoid Cracked Versions?
Security Hazards: Sites offering "cracks" are notorious for bundling malware, ransomware, or keyloggers that can compromise your entire system.
Missing Features & Bugs: Cracked versions are often unstable. Users frequently report issues with the Curves View or Graph View (key features introduced in 4.1) failing to load or crashing during exports.
Runtime Incompatibility: Spine animations are designed to work with official Spine Runtimes in engines like Unity or Godot. Cracked versions often use outdated or modified export formats that simply won't work in your game engine.
No Life-Time Updates: A major perk of the official Spine Pro is free lifetime updates. Version 4.1 brought massive quality-of-life improvements like powerful weight tools and frame-by-frame animations that you'll miss out on in older cracked versions. Better Ways to Access Spine Pro

It is not possible to provide a "crack" for Spine Pro 4.1. Spine Pro uses a unique activation code system
linked to a personal license page, and the software requires an internet connection for initial activation and to download specific editor versions.
Instead of searching for cracks, which often contain malware or fail to work due to Spine's server-side verification, you can use these official methods: Official Access Options Spine Trial : You can download a free Spine Trial
for Windows, Mac, and Linux. It includes all Professional features—such as meshes and constraints—allowing you to learn the software and "put together a piece" to see how it works.
: The trial does not allow saving projects or exporting animation data. Education & Learning
: The trial comes with multiple example projects (like Spineboy) that include exported JSON data so you can test how animations look in game engines like Unity or Godot. Academic/Student Licensing : Check the official Esoteric Software site
for potential student or educational discounts if you are using it for learning. How to "Put Together a Piece" (Getting Started)
If you are new to the software, follow these steps to assemble an animation: Setup Mode
: Import your images into the "Images" node. Drag them onto the stage to create slots and attachments : Create a bone hierarchy
. Select the "Create" tool and draw bones that follow the structure of your character or object. Weights (Meshes)
: For flexible movement (like a bending arm), click "Mesh" on an attachment and use the "Weights" tool to bind it to your bones. Animate Mode : Switch to Animate mode to set
. Use the "Dope Sheet" or "Graph" to refine the timing and curves of your movement. Blog: Spine 4.1 released
